Literal Meaning: Spilt water can’t be gathered.
Metaphorical Meaning: What’s done can not be undone.

At the end of the Shang Dynasty (1562 B.C-1066 B.C), there was an intelligent man named Jiang Shang (also known as Jiang Ziya). People usually called him Jiang Taigong. He assisted Emperor Wen and his son Emperor Wu of the Zhou Dynasty (1066 B.C-256 B.C) to conquer the Shang Dynasty and contributed a lot to the building of the Zhou Dynasty. Then he was entitled as the lord of Qi Area (current Shandong). He was also the ancestor of the State Qi in the Spring and Fall Period (770 B.C-476 B.C).

Jiang used to take a small post in the Shang Dynasty. However, he resigned because he didn’t like the cruel rule of Emperor Zhou. He lived in a remote place by the Weishui River in Shaanxi after his resign. In order to gain the attention of the leader of Zhou Clan Ji Fa (Emperor Wen) and the opportunity to work for him, he usually pretended to fish by a small river with a fish pole without bait.  

Because Jiang spent all his days in fishing, his family had problems in life. His wife, with the surname of Ma, began to feel averse because he was poor. She didn’t want to live with him and decided to leave. Jiang tried to persuade her not to dot that and said that he would let her live a good life sooner or later. However, Ma thought he was boasting and cheating her. She refused to give up the willing to leave. Jiang had no way but let her go.

Years later, Jiang got trust from Emperor Wen and helped Emperor Wu to defeat the army of Emperor Zhou of the Shang Dynasty. Emperor Wu entitled him the premier and the lord of Qi Area. He became rich and preeminent. His former wife regretted to leave him after seeing that. She found Jiang and wanted to recover their marriage.

Jiang knew the nature of this woman. He didn’t want to remarry her, so he spilt a bowl of water onto the field and told her to gather the water back to the bowl.

Ma hurriedly groveled on the field to gather the water. However, what she got was only mud. Jiang told her coldly: “You have left me so we cannot remarry, just like the spilt water which is impossible to re-gather.”
